Compared to last Saturday: Steer and heifer calves were mostly steady. Moderate supply of calves with moderate demand. Slaughter cows and bulls were mostly steady. Moderate supply of slaughter cattle with moderate demand.

What does "Medium and Large 1" mean?

USDA feeder grades describe frame size and muscle thickness, not quality of the individual animal. "Medium and Large" is the frame score; the number is muscle (1 = heaviest muscled). "Medium and Large 1–2" pens mix both muscle scores — common across the Southeast.

What is $/cwt?

Dollars per hundredweight — per 100 lb of animal. A 500-lb calf at $450/cwt brings 5 × $450 = $2,250. Lighter cattle usually bring more per cwt but less per head.

Why are some prices per head?

Bred cows, cow-calf pairs, and some replacement classes sell by the head, not by weight. We show those exactly as USDA reports them — a $/head figure is never converted into $/cwt on this site.

Where do these numbers come from?

From the USDA Agricultural Marketing Service's Livestock Market News — federal reporters at the sale. We publish each report in full and link the official USDA document at the top of the page.
